Factors Affecting Cost
Faux wood siding offers a cost-effective and durable alternative to traditional wood, providing the appearance of real wood with less maintenance. In Chelsea, MA, homeowners and contractors often consider various factors when planning a faux wood siding installation project, including materials, scope, and local regulations. Understanding these elements can help in making informed decisions and comparing options effectively.
- Materials: Typically composed of vinyl, fiber cement, or composite materials designed to mimic the look of real wood while offering enhanced durability and low maintenance.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ential facades to full building exteriors, with panel sizes commonly around 4 to 12 feet in length and 6 to 8 inches in width.
- Labor Complexity: Installation generally requires basic carpentry skills, with attention to proper fastening and alignment; complexity increases with building height and existing siding removal.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Chelsea, MA, may require permits for exterior siding replacements, especially on multi-family or commercial properties.
- Additional Considerations: Optional features include insulation upgrades, trim accessories, and weatherproofing enhancements, which can affect overall project scope and cost.
